The Deputy Speaker of the National Assembly, Loide Kasingo, has presented the amended draft Standing Rules and Orders of the National Assembly to the House for approval. 

The draft rules encompass rules of procedure for both the National Assembly and its various committees, including the standing, spending, and select committees. 

Loide Kasingo highlighted that the rules have been fine-tuned to align with international conventions and practices.

In an unexpected turn of events during today's parliamentary session, the leader of the Popular Democratic Movement (PDM), McHenry Venaani, raised concerns about the order paper, leading to the abrupt adjournment of the house for a tea break without any motions being tabled.

Venaani stressed that private members' bills, including his own, should be accorded the same consideration as government bills in accordance with parliamentary rules.
